Designer Spotlight #2 - Indochino



Having left this series on an Oriental note in the last post in this series, I would like to continue as such and introduce you to Indochino, a Shanghai based company that focuses on made-to-order clothing. What sets them apart from other similar companies is that they do not only offer suits and shirts made to order but also winter coats and vests. Prices are also quite affordable ranging from $299 to $499 for their made-to-order suits and $79 to $99 for their shirts.




What I like most about Indochino, from what I can gather from their website at least, is that they put their customer's satisfaction first and that they run a very smooth operation from the time you place the order online till your item of clothing arrives at your doorstep in one of their very nice Indochino boxes. Bespokely Bespectacled

Bespoke clothing has long since constituted the epitome of luxury and dandyism. Nowadays, though not as prevalent as in the golden days of the dandy, one can have a myriad of garments made precisely to their measure, bringing with them unparalleled comfort and style.

When it comes to accessories, one can definitely acquire bespoke ties, scarves and gloves but very few companies provide made-to-order services for sunglasses.


Randolph Engineering, featured in Michael Bastian's Spring/Summer 2010 Runway show, is one of the leading companies that specializes in bespoke glasses of all kinds, be it sunglasses, seeing glasses frames, hunting glasses or military goggles.

The customization for most models they offer is  four-fold: Size (refers to the distance between your temples), Colour, Temples (Length of the temples, or the horizontal metal bars that go behind your ears) and Lenses (options for polarized lens usually come for an extra fee)

Their prices in my opinion are unbeatable, all their sunglasses block most of the UV light for your eyes' protection and the varied styles they offer are more than satisfying. I already own a pair of their aviators and would definitely recommend you get one too!
